  • Bristol Bay has enormous Green Drake hatches from mid July to early August. Make sure you have a few ...
    Bristol Bay has enormous Green Drake hatches from mid July to early August. Make sure you have a few in your trout box so you don't miss out! When the rainbows key in on green drakes, they won't take much else.
  • Late August through September can have some great hatches of large mayflies known as Gray Drakes.  ...
    Late August through September can have some great hatches of large mayflies known as Gray Drakes.  When these big guys are coming off, trout and grayling go to town.  The Hairwing Gray Drake is an awesome imitation that works well when large Parachute Adams are not.  This is also a great attractor pattern for doing dry/dropper rigs.

  • The PMD is a common sight on Alaskan rivers in the morning. Make sure you have a few of these in you ...
    The PMD is a common sight on Alaskan rivers in the morning. Make sure you have a few of these in your box if you are dry fly fishing early in the day. Lightly dressed and subtle but easy to see are the dun's calling card. Another great fly to drop off the back of a" big dry fly."

  • The Honey Hole is a deceptively simple little fly that is incredibly effective on trout and grayling ...
    The Honey Hole is a deceptively simple little fly that is incredibly effective on trout and grayling. It is tied on a 45-degree barbless jig hook with a small tungsten bead. The body is sparse with just a hint of flash.
